@charset "gb2312";
/* CSS Document */
body{ padding:0; margin:0;  font:normal 12px/180% "ËÎÌå"; color:#18394c;text-align:center;}
h1,h2,h3,h4,h5,h6,hr,p,blockquote,dl,dt,dd,ul,ol,li,pre,form,button,input,textarea,th,td{margin:0;padding:0;}
div{margin:0 auto;text-align:left;font:normal 12px/200% "ËÎÌå";}
li,p{text-align:left;font:normal 12px/200% "ËÎÌå";}
a{color:#18394c; text-decoration:none;}
a:hover{ text-decoration:underline;}
img{ border:none;}
ol,ul,li{list-style:none;}
em,i{ font-style:normal;} 
/*clear*/
.clear{ clear:both;}
.clearfix:before,.clearfix:after {content:"";display:table;}
.clearfix:after{clear:both;overflow:hidden;}
.clearfix{zoom:1;}
/*other*/
h1,h2,h3,h4,h5,h6{ text-align:left;font:normal 12px/200% "\5FAE\8F6F\96C5\9ED1";}
.mt10{ margin-top:10px;}
.mt20{ margin-top:20px;}
.mt30{ margin-top:30px;}
.mb10{ margin-bottom:10px;}
.m10{ margin:10px auto;}
.ml10{margin-left:10px;}
.p10{padding:10px;}
.w1205{ width:1205px;}
.w980{ width:980px;}
.w913{ width:913px;}
.list_14 li{ background:url(imagesdot.gif) no-repeat 0 12px; padding-left:12px;font-size:14px;}
.list_12 li{ background:url(imagesdot.gif) no-repeat 0 8px; padding-left:12px;}
.fl{ float:left;}
.fr{ float:right;}
.gary,.gary a:link,.gary a:visited,.gary a:hover{ color:#666;}
.tr{ text-align:right;}
.f14{font-size:14px;}
.o_h{ overflow:hidden;}
.blue,.blue a{color:#657f90;}
.org,.org a{color:#ff5d00;}
.gray{color:#bbb;}
.red,.red a{color:#cc3333;}
.green,.green a{color:#339933;}
.lh_28{line-height:28px;}
.lh_26{line-height:26px;}
.lh_24{line-height:24px;}
.center{ text-align:center;} 
/*top*/
.top{ height:38px; background:url(images/topbg.gif) repeat-x;}
.top em{ float:left;}
.top i{ float:right; line-height:38px;color:#666;}
.top i a{ padding:0 8px;color:#666;}

.p_bg{ background:url(imagesbg.jpg) no-repeat top center; overflow:hidden;}
.banner{height:285px;}
.banner1{width:470px; float:right;margin:80px 25px 0 0;font:normal 14px/200% "\5FAE\8F6F\96C5\9ED1";}
.banner1 i{line-height:40px; display:block;clear:both;color:#24648b;font-size:14px;}
.new p{ display:block;padding:5px 0 0 95px;color:#2475ad;font:normal 14px/25px "\5FAE\8F6F\96C5\9ED1";}
.banner1 input{width:380px;height:36px; vertical-align:middle;border:1px solid #b8bdc1;margin-right:10px;}
.banner1 img{vertical-align:middle;}
.nav{font:normal 18px/42px "\5FAE\8F6F\96C5\9ED1"; text-align:center;color:#a9cbdf;}
.nav a{color:#fff;margin:0 8px;font-weight:bold;}
.p1_left{margin:20px 0 0 0px;width:516px; display:inline;}
.p1_right{width:370px;padding:12px 0px 0 0;}
h3{ overflow:hidden;clear:both;width:100%;}
h3 b{ float:left;color:#18394c;font:normal 18px/35px "\5FAE\8F6F\96C5\9ED1";}
h3 i{ float:right;}
.list_a li{ display:block; background:url(imagesline.gif)  repeat-x bottom;font-size:14px;font-weight:bold;padding:5px 0;}
.list_a li i{font-size:12px;font-weight:normal; display:block;clear:both;}
h4{ background:url(imagestitle3.gif) no-repeat left #f1f5f7;height:43px;line-height:43px;color:#97b1c1;font:normal 18px/43px "\5FAE\8F6F\96C5\9ED1";padding-left:25px;}

.p2_left{width:517px; overflow:hidden;}
.p2_right{width:361px; overflow:hidden;}
.img_a{width:528px; overflow:hidden;}
.img_a li{ position:relative;width:163px; float:left;margin:17px 13px 0 0;height:240px;}
.img_a li span{ background:url(imagesimgbg.png) no-repeat top left;width:163px;height:107px; position:absolute;left:0;top:0;}
.img_a li span i{ display:block;height:19px;line-height:19px;color:#fff;margin-top:88px;filter:alpha(opacity=80);-moz-opacity:0.7;-khtml-opacity: 0.7;opacity: 0.7; background:#000;padding:0 5px;}
.img_a li span i a{color:#fff;}
.img_a li div b{ display:block;font-size:14px;clear:both;line-height:23px;padding:8px 0;}
.img_a li div i{ display:block;clear:both;line-height:20px;}
.img_a li div p{padding:8px 0;}
.img_a li div p a{color:#2172bd;padding:5px;margin:0 5px;border:1px solid #e1ebf4;}
.ph_list{ }
.ph_list dt{padding-top:10px;background:url(imagesline.gif) repeat-x bottom;padding-bottom:10px;line-height:24px;font-size:14px;font-weight:bold; clear:both; display:block;}
.ph_list1 dt{padding-top:10px;}
.ph_list dt em{ display:block; float:left; background:url(imagestitle4.gif) no-repeat right bottom;font:bold 36px/28px "Arial";padding-right:10px;margin-top:8px;margin:3px 10px 0 5px;}
.ph_list1 dt{line-height:24px;font-size:14px;font-weight:bold;}
.ph_list1 dd{padding-bottom:10px; background:url(imagesline.gif) repeat-x bottom;color:#657f90;}
.img_b{width:370px; overflow:hidden; position:relative;left:-5px;}
.img_b li{ float:left;text-align:center;padding:15px 7px 0 7px;width:60px;line-height:22px;}
.img_c li{padding:20px 8px 0 8px; float:left;}
.copyright{ text-align:center;padding:30px 0; background:#f6f6f6;}

.ej_path{height:40px;line-height:40px;}
.wb_list{ background:#f0f4f6;padding:0 5px;}
.wb_list dt{font-size:14px;font-weight:bold;padding:10px 10px 0 10px;}
.wb_list dd{border-bottom:1px solid #cad9e2;padding:0px 10px 10px 10px;}

.wb_left b{ display:block;clear:both;}
.wb_left .more{ background:#f0f4f6;height:30px;line-height:30px;}


#box{width:516px;height:300px;position:relative;margin:0px 0 0 10px;}
#box ul li{display:none;text-align:center;position:absolute;}
#box ul li img{display:block;}
#box ul li span{position:absolute;top:270px;left:8px;font-size:14px;z-index:3;line-height:30px; text-align:center;}
#box ul li a{color:#fff;}
#box ul li div{background:#000;filter:alpha(opacity=70);opacity:.7;height:30px;line-height:30px;position:absolute;top:270px;width:516px;z-index:1;}
#box ol{position:absolute;top:280px;right:5px;z-index:1;}
#box ol li.active{display:block;background:url(imagesball2.gif) no-repeat;filter:alpha(opacity=70);opacity:.7;}
#box ol li{width:12px;height:12px;float:left;cursor:pointer;margin:0 3px;background:url(imagesball1.gif) no-repeat;filter:alpha(opacity=70);opacity:.7;}

.wb_left p,.wb_left p{font-size:14px;}